system::admin::services is broken in karmic (says platform is unsupported)

Bug #371234 reported by Martin Olsson
26
This bug affects 4 people
Affects Status Importance Assigned to Milestone
system-tools-backends
Unknown
Critical
system-tools-backends (Ubuntu)
Fix Released
High
Martin Pitt
Karmic
Fix Released
High
Martin Pitt

Bug Description

Binary package hint: gnome-system-tools

repro steps:

0. (make sure you're running karmic)
1. select "system::administration::services"

Expected:
Should show my system services

Actual:
Shows some weird dialog saying that my platform is not supported, and asks if I want to copy my config from Arch Linux etc (see screenshot).

ProblemType: Bug
Architecture: i386
Date: Sun May 3 15:28:30 2009
DistroRelease: Ubuntu 9.10
Package: gnome-system-tools 2.22.2-0ubuntu4
ProcEnviron:
 LANG=en_DK.UTF-8
 SHELL=/bin/bash
SourcePackage: gnome-system-tools
Uname: Linux 2.6.28-11-generic i686

CVE References

Revision history for this message
Martin Olsson (mnemo) wrote :
Revision history for this message
Martin Olsson (mnemo) wrote :
Revision history for this message
Martin Olsson (mnemo) wrote :

I guess you just have to tell gnome-system-tools about the fact that karmic exists.

Martin Pitt (pitti)
Changed in gnome-system-tools (Ubuntu Karmic):
status: New → Triaged
importance: Undecided → High
Martin Pitt (pitti)
affects: gnome-system-tools (Ubuntu Karmic) → system-tools-backends (Ubuntu Karmic)
Changed in system-tools-backends (Ubuntu Karmic):
assignee: nobody → Martin Pitt (pitti)
status: Triaged → In Progress
Revision history for this message
Launchpad Janitor (janitor) wrote :

This bug was fixed in the package system-tools-backends - 2.6.0-6ubuntu1

---------------
system-tools-backends (2.6.0-6ubuntu1) karmic; urgency=low

  * Merge with Debian unstable; Remaining Ubuntu changes:
    - Some patches, see their tag headers for details:
      + 00git-format-strings.patch
      + 00git-policy-i18n.patch
      + 08_rosetta_translations.patch
      + 61_cleanup-pid-file.patch
      + 99_autoreconf.patch (for the changes in 00git-policy-i18n.patch)
      + Drop 60_fix-permissions-of-pid-file.patch, superseded by
        00git-format-strings.patch.
  * Debian's cleanup of 01_debian_4.0.patch also fixed operation for Karmic.
    (LP: #371234)
  * Add 06_check_etc_timezone.patch: Check /etc/timezone instead of
    /etc/localtime, to fix zones being misreported as some other zone. Thanks,
    Michael Terry! (LP: #43644)

system-tools-backends (2.6.0-6) unstable; urgency=low

  * 01_debian_4.0.patch: completely remove all the brain-dead version
    logic. The Debian version corresponds to the version the package is
    shipped in, that’s all.
  * Standards version is 3.8.1.
  * Point to versioned GPL in the copyright.

system-tools-backends (2.6.0-5) unstable; urgency=low

  [ Michael Biebl ]
  * debian/control{.in}
    - Add Vcs-* fields.
    - Add Homepage field.
    - Add dependency on dbus (>= 1.1.2) which is required for D-Bus system bus
      activation (i.e. start-on-demand).

  [ Josselin Mouette ]
  * Remove dependency on adduser. Closes: #519366.
  * 01_debian_4.0.patch: update for the new string in
    /etc/debian_version. Closes: #519773.
    + Make it also understand 6.0 in preparation for squeeze.

system-tools-backends (2.6.0-4) unstable; urgency=low

  * 05_cve_2008_4311.patch: new patch, based on the patch by Simon
    McVittie for the lenny Branch. Specify permissions with
    send_destination instead of send_interface. Makes backends work with
    the dbus packages fixing CVE-2008-4311. Closes: #510744.

system-tools-backends (2.6.0-3) experimental; urgency=low

  [ Loic Minier ]
  * Don't rm_conffile /etc/dbus-1/event.d/70system-tools-backends during first
    configuration.

  [ Josselin Mouette ]
  * Build-depend on libpolkit-dbus-dev for PolicyKit support.
  * Make other build-dependencies up-to-date.
  * Break gnome-system-tools < 2.22.1-1.
  * 03_default_permissions.patch: removed, useless with PolicyKit.
  * Install the policy.
  * Remove the init script, the dispatcher is correctly started on
    demand in the PolicyKit-enabled code path. Closes: #423903.
  * Remove the init script and symbolic links in the preinst.
  * system-tools-backends.1: fix typo. Closes: #482198.
  * system-tools-backends.postinst: removed, we don’t need stb-admin
    anymore and we don’t need to reload dbus to make it start the
    daemon.
  * Don’t pass --with-stb-group to the configure flags.

 -- Martin Pitt <email address hidden> Wed, 06 May 2009 11:03:50 +0200

Changed in system-tools-backends (Ubuntu Karmic):
status: In Progress → Fix Released
Revision history for this message
Andre Klapper (a9016009) wrote :

Getting the fix back upstream (by attaching the patch to the bug report) is appreciated.

Changed in system-tools-backends:
status: Unknown → New
Revision history for this message
Martin Pitt (pitti) wrote :

Andre, this was fixed by Debian by updating the Debian patch (01_debian_4.0.patch). Thus, by removing much of it, the problem got fixed. I don't think it's an upstream problem.

Changed in system-tools-backends:
status: New → Invalid
Changed in system-tools-backends:
importance: Unknown → Critical
status: Invalid → Unknown
To post a comment you must log in.
This report contains Public information  
Everyone can see this information.

Duplicates of this bug

Other bug subscribers

Remote bug watches

Bug watches keep track of this bug in other bug trackers.